81.73 percent of the population in 71973 drive to work alone. 1.10 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 56.22 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 11.65 percent of the residents in 71973 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.46 members with about 2.22 cars available per household.
An estimate of 82.44 percent of the residents in 71973 has some form of health insurance. 48.69 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 39.22 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 71973 would have to travel an average of 20.94 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Mena Regional Health System .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 71973, Wickes, Arkansas.

As of , an estimate of 1,754 residents live in 71973 with a median age of 26.5 years. 37.69 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 10.55 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 42.13 percent of the residents in 71973 is currently married, and 21.99 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 71973 is $4,106.33.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 71973 is approximately $537. The median household spends about 13.08 percent of their income on housing.

COPD is a chronic lung disease that encompasses various conditions such as emphysema, chronic bronchitis, and refractory asthma. It can cause breathing difficulties and other debilitating symptoms, often requiring ongoing medical attention and management. Individuals with COPD typically rely on regular check-ups, medications, and sometimes emergency care to maintain their health and quality of life.
